Chimney Assessment in Dallas, TX

Chimney assessment services involve a thorough inspection of a chimney’s structure, masonry, and overall condition to identify potential issues that could affect safety and performance. These evaluations are commonly requested before buying or selling a home, after experiencing damage from storms or weather, or as part of routine maintenance to ensure the chimney remains safe for use. Property owners typically want to understand whether there are cracks, blockages, creosote buildup, or other signs of deterioration that might require repairs or cleaning to prevent hazards such as fires or carbon monoxide leaks.

During a chimney assessment, a detailed visual examination is conducted, often including the interior and exterior components, to evaluate the integrity of the flue, chimney crown, and lining. Homeowners usually seek information about the overall condition of their chimney, potential safety concerns, and recommendations for necessary repairs or maintenance. Understanding the current state of the chimney helps property owners make informed decisions about repairs, upgrades, or ongoing upkeep to maintain safety and functionality.

Common Chimney Assessment Jobs

Chimney Inspection - a thorough assessment to identify potential issues and ensure safe operation.

Chimney Flue Inspection - evaluation of the flue liner for cracks, blockages, or damage.

Chimney Crown Inspection - checking the chimney crown for cracks or deterioration that could cause leaks.

Chimney Masonry Inspection - examining brickwork and mortar for signs of wear or structural concerns.

Chimney Draft Assessment - testing airflow to confirm proper venting and identify obstructions.

Chimney Safety Inspection - ensuring all components meet safety standards and function correctly.

Chimney Assessment Questions

What is a chimney assessment? It involves inspecting the chimney structure, flue, and components to identify potential issues or safety concerns.

When should a chimney assessment be performed? It is recommended after severe weather, before installing a new heating appliance, or if there are signs of damage or deterioration.

What issues can a chimney assessment reveal? Common findings include creosote buildup, cracks, blockages, or damaged mortar that may affect safety and performance.

How often should a chimney assessment be conducted? Typically, it is advised to have an assessment at least once a year or whenever there are concerns about chimney condition.
